    Default Any suggestions to help me make more money with my blog?

    I own a technology-focused blog (Ben Stones' Personal Tech Blog on Windows, Mac OS X and Software) and while I do make a small amount of money, it's near to nothing really (maximum a few dollars a month). I know I need to focus on content in order to get Google indexing those specific articles that get visitors from search results with Google and Bing (and speaking of Bing, my site is really well indexed in Google but not so in Bing), but has anyone got any tips (perhaps Search Engine Optimisation) tips in order to help me make more revenue from my blog?

    The content of your blog will certainly help you to attract visitors from search engines as the content of your blog will determine the rankings of your blog in search engines, however, you will have to look for backlinks from high traffic blogs of the same niche in order to get a brand name for your blog. Also, interlink your blog properly so that the bounce rate of your blog is minimum and the visitors stay on your blog for maximum time.

    Same as Google, Bing search engine has also got a Webmaster Tools, where you can submit your site and verify it:

    Once you verify your website, go to http://www.bing.com/toolbox/webmaster

    Click on your website, and then simply click on Crawl. In the right had side pane, you will see Sitemaps link. Click on it and then hit the Add Sitemap button. Soon your website will get added and indexed in to Bing search engine.
